**Ticket #412 — DeployBuddy posting to wrong channel**

Hey, quick one for review: DeployBuddy's staging env got copied from prod, so the bot announces staging deploys like they're real releases. Fixed the channel mapping in the config, but the bot token was also stale. Add the corrected line below to staging's .env file:

vault entry, fadup-tagag: RELAY_SECRET8=2fd92179

Encoding Detection — Onboarding Notes (Team Vexley)

Uploads hit the sniffer first. It checks BOMs, then runs heuristic detection, then falls back to the tenant default. Never assume UTF-8. Mojibake bugs go to the intake queue, not direct fixes. Test fixtures live in the `charset-corpus` repo; it's encrypted at rest because some fixtures came from customer escalations. To decrypt the corpus locally, use the recovery passphrase noted below.

strongbox words: druath-quenael

## Deployment

StormRelay is the fan-out service that pushes weather alerts from the Cloudmere ingest pipeline to subscriber channels. Welcome aboard — deployment is straightforward but order matters. Build the container with the standard pipeline, push to the internal registry, then roll the canary in the Ostevale region before promoting to the remaining zones. The service reads its settings at startup only, so a full restart is required after any change. Before your first deploy, confirm the target environment matches the values we ship with.

config for yawep-yagep:
[aldok]
port = 9300
region = south-4
host = aldok.sivrelhq.internal
team = casix
timeout_ms = 500
retries = 4